OUR HERITAGE      

This is our 100th Anniversary

Established 1910

SKINNER & MIDDLEBROOK LIMITED FUNERAL HOME was built , owned and operated by Mr. G. Frederick Skinner.

Skinner in the early years had his first partner Mr. O. Caven until 1947 when the funeral home became a limited company with Mr. Frank Middlebrook.

Mr. Skinner proceeded then to sell the funeral home to his long time employee W. John Insley in 1961.

W . John Insley unexpectedly passed way in the summer of 1996; after over fifty years of dedicated service to the community.

The ownership and responsibility of caring for and serving families of Mississauga and its neighbouring communities has been entrusted to his capable children Scott Insley and Heather Tatchell-Clarke, associate partner Jeannine Rowe Marmen and  their funeral directors.
